IMPORTANT: Northern Ireland customers
We are unfortunately no longer able to ship to Northern Ireland
The UK government have confirmed that the carriage of food and perishable items to Northern Ireland is now classified as Prohibited and Restricted from 1st January 2021. As such DPD are unable to offer a delivery service into Northern Ireland for these items with immediate effect.
